Jiang Shang soon met Li Shimin as he wished, and as soon as Li Shimin saw Jiang Shang, he grabbed Jiang Shang's hands, and his attitude was so enthusiastic.
"Mr. Jiang, you are finally here. Mr. Shimin has been looking forward to it for a long time."
Seeing this, Jiang Shang couldn't help being shaken in his heart. After all, if Li Shimin really had the will to die, he should lie down completely, at least it shouldn't be this attitude.
But this is also good, he took the risk to intervene in the battle between Qin and Tang, and even offended Da Qin, not to save Li Tang, but to save the entire Taoist school by saving Li Shimin's life.
If Li Shimin really had the will to die, then Jiang Shang would not be able to save him, only if the other party had a chance to be saved.
After overturning Li Shimin's assumption of death, Jiang Shang began to observe Li Shimin seriously.
Li Shimin's current state is very bad, his face is pale, his breath is weak, his eyes are covered with dark circles, and his eyes are covered with bloodshot eyes, and his whole body is full of old spirit.
Is this still the Li Shimin he knew?
Jiang Shang was shocked by this in his heart, but he also knew that the other party must have suffered a major blow, otherwise he would never have become such a ghost when he was in good health.
Even if this kind of situation is not a desire to die, it is obviously not far from wanting to die.
Jiang Shang sighed slightly in his heart, but still asked: "Please also tell Mr. Tang truthfully what happened in Chang'an."
"This one……"
Li Shimin showed embarrassment, he hesitated for a long time, but he didn't say anything useful.
Seeing this, Jiang Shang pretended to be angry and said, "Don't even want to tell me what happened, so how can I help you?"
"Ugh……"
Li Shimin sighed deeply, and immediately defeated Haojing. After fleeing back for a while, Chang'an fell into riots again, and the news that the whole city's family was massacred, he told Jiang Shang from his own perspective.
In Li Shimin's narration, the disastrous defeat in Haojing was caused by his carelessness, and the tragedy in Chang'an had nothing to do with him.
Jiang Shang's expression became worse the more he heard it. When he heard that the Yang family was exterminated because of this, he stood up excitedly and yelled at Li Shimin.
The Hongnong Yang family, four generations and three fathers, did not support their disciple Yang Guang, but supported Li Shimin, who has a foreign surname, but in the end they ended up being exterminated by the Tang army.
Jiang Shang finally understood why Li Shimin didn't dare to tell the truth. If Yang Jian of Baling knew the news, how could he not resist?
Faced with Jiang Shang's scolding, Li Shimin could only shift the responsibility to Daqin, and supported all kinds of doubts about the destruction of the Yang family.
Regarding this, Jiang Shang didn't know what to say. When did Li Shimin become so naive?
Even if people from Daqin might have been responsible for the massacre of the Yang family, but you can’t produce any evidence, secondly, it was indeed Li Tang’s people who did it, and thirdly, the way it was dealt with afterwards was too chilling. .
It's already done like this, do you, Li Shimin, still feel that you have no responsibility, and do you still want to keep Yang Jian?
Impossible.
Jiang Shang suppressed the anger in his heart. If it was according to his temper when he was young, he would definitely ignore Li Shimin and cut him with his sword without saying a word, but now that he is old, he has too many worries in his heart.
For the sake of Taoism and Yuqing, he could only endure it.
Seeing that Jiang Shang's face was cloudy and uncertain, he remained silent for a long time, as if he was really thinking about something, after waiting for a long time, Li Shimin asked, "Sir, is there a clever plan to help me get out of this predicament?"
Jiang Shang opened his eyes, looked at Li Shimin, and finally let out a long and helpless sigh.
He really wanted to say that he has nothing to do. What you are facing now is the desperate situation of ten deaths and no life, so you should quickly abandon the city and run away, so that you can still save your life. I'm fine.
But Jiang Shang did not say these words after all, because he knew that Li Shimin would never give up Chang'an.
"Mr. Tang, please tell me more about the details of the Chang'an tragedy. There are many problems and something is wrong." Jiang Shang said.
Li Shimin was startled, and immediately said: "What else do you want to know, sir?"
"for example……"
The two chatted for two full hours.
Li Shimin not only told Jiang Shang what he knew, but also handed over all the relevant files and information that were recorded to Jiang Shang.
After Jiang Shang understood it, he found that there were many unreasonable things in it, and he also came to a conclusion in his heart, that is, Chang'an may have been infiltrated into a sieve.
In the Chang'an tragedy, there were too many unreasonable things and coincidences.
For example: Why did Zhang Shigui and Yang Xiu disappear as soon as Li Maozhen left?
Why did Li Kui's wife have a miscarriage by coincidence and die as soon as Li Kui's father-in-law was wiped out?And Li Kui became seriously ill because of this?
why...
There are really too many coincidences, if one or two are fine, but if so many coincidences come together, it is absolutely impossible to be a coincidence, but the only possibility is deliberate.
But Li Shimin is such a smart person, even if the authorities are obsessed, he will not be so dull.
Then there is only one possibility, there must be important ministers around him who are deceiving him.
As for who this person is, Jiang Shang estimated that it was among Li Kui, Li Si, and Li Chunfeng, because after Li Shimin led the army to leave Chang'an, the three of them were ministers in charge of staying in Chang'an.
Li Kui is still in a coma and can be ruled out directly.
Then Li Chunfeng, who issued the massacre order, and Li Si, who targeted Li Kui, would only be one of them, or both of them.
Jiang Shang is worthy of being a wise man with an IQ of 103. Li Shimin, with an IQ of 100, couldn't find the problem after many days of hard thinking. He not only saw the essence of it at a glance, but also narrowed down the scope of candidates to two people.
As for whether it is Li Si or Li Chunfeng, Jiang Shang is still not sure for the time being. After all, he doesn't know the two of them well, and the information he knows is still somewhat one-sided.
The conclusion that Chang'an has been infiltrated into a sieve?It is not difficult to guess from Li Shimin's actions after his return. After all, even the Yang family Li Shimin failed to uphold justice, and other Tang generals will inevitably die because of this.
If it is said that the rebellion of the previous aristocratic family was caused by Li Si's deliberate disturbance, and it was difficult to distinguish loyalty from traitors, then now under Li Shimin's series of disappointing actions, Li Tang's generals are now truly difficult to distinguish loyalty from traitors.
Even Jiang Shang only knew that there might be a problem with one of Li Si and Li Chunfeng. As for the other generals, he couldn't tell the difference for the time being.
From an optimistic point of view, maybe only a few generals rebelled, but from a pessimistic point of view, Jiang Shang felt that he had to abandon the city and flee as soon as possible.
He found that it was too difficult to save Li Shimin's life. If he was not careful, he might be included in it too.
After Jiang Shang shared his analysis with Li Shimin, Li Shimin's first reaction was that it was impossible.
"Someone between Li Si and Li Chunfeng is a traitor? Impossible, absolutely impossible. They are all members of the Li family and my blood relatives. How could they betray me?"
"Qin Hai is still Ying Hao's cousin, and Da Qin is the most powerful in the world. Didn't he also betray Ying Hao?"
"..."
Li Shimin was speechless immediately.
He and Li Si and Li Chunfeng are only distant relatives, and the blood relationship is very weak, and they are about to be out of five clothes.
And Ying Hao and Qin Hai are close relatives, and the blood relationship is still within five years, but Qin Hai has not betrayed Ying Hao, or is still in the situation of the princes and overlords in the Great Qin Dynasty.
Now that Li Tang is about to perish, and the trees are falling and the monkeys are scattered, why is it impossible for Li Si and Li Chunfeng to betray?
Li Shimin sat down on the chair with a slumped face, his eyes were closed in pain, and when he opened it again, he lost any emotion, and said coldly: "Li Chunfeng is a great master, and he came into contact with the country alone, if he is a traitor , I’m already dead, so he shouldn’t be.”
Jiang Shang shook his head and said, "But what if his plan is bigger?"
"Bigger?"
Li Shimin was startled when he heard the words, and then he took a deep breath.
What could be more important than his life in Guanzhong?
Of course, it is to kill all the Chang'an family and clear up a piece of pure land for the rule of Daqin.
It wasn't until this moment that Li Shimin understood why Ying Hao didn't take advantage of the situation to capture the entire Guanzhong during the First World War, because what he wanted was never just Guanzhong, but a Guanzhong without a family to rule.
You must know that the Kansai family's control over land mergers and other social resources is even more extreme than that of the Hebei family, and it is only second to the Liaodong family.
Daqin has officially established the country, and Ying Hao, facing the problems of the aristocratic family, naturally can no longer kill as before, because he is now the emperor, and he can no longer use the banner of the big man to stand in front of him.
Therefore, in the first Guanzhong War, if Daqin occupied Guanzhong, then the aristocratic family would be the biggest problem Daqin would face.
Fortunately, Li Shimin thought that Ying Hao decided to sign the armistice agreement for the sake of Xiuning and his two nephews. It turned out that there was such a deeper intention behind it.
Now not only did Li Tang solve the big trouble of the Kansai family, but also poured all the dirty water and infamy on Li Shimin, causing him to be cast aside and stigmatized by the world for thousands of years.
Thinking of this moment, Li Shimin's face was full of bitterness, and he said to himself with a miserable face: "Ying Hao, you are really cruel, do you want to take revenge on me for blackmailing you with a child? You did it, you Did it again."
Looking at Li Shimin, who had a disheartened face and kept talking to himself, Jiang Shang hesitated and said, "Mr. Tang, there must be more than one traitor in Chang'an City, and a large number of people have probably been recruited by Daqin.
Now, before the other party makes trouble, it is better to give up the desperate land of Chang'an, flee back to Hanzhong, and find another way out. "
"Escape? You let me escape?"
Hearing this, Li Shimin broke his guard inexplicably, stood up like an angry lion and said angrily: "Ying Hao just wants to see my family betrayed and ruined, if I run away now, wouldn't it be that he has succeeded?
I was planning to leave at first, but now not only will I not leave, but I will stay in Chang'an to kill all these traitors, and let him know the fate of betraying me. "
"This……"
Jiang Shang looked at Li Shimin in disbelief. He had already said what he said. He thought that Li Shimin would retreat in spite of the difficulties, but he did not expect that the other party made up his mind to stay in Chang'an and fight Daqin to the end. .
This is too much stimulation!
Is it?
Jiang Shang suddenly thought of a possibility, and his face suddenly became extremely ugly.
His original intention of coming to Chang'an was to save Li Shimin's life, but he didn't expect that because of his intervention, Li Shimin, who was about to leave, would not leave again.
Is this destiny?
Or is he also a part of Li Shimin's death?
Regardless of the former or the latter, the outcome is already doomed. No matter what he does next, Li Shimin will probably die.
As soon as he thought of this, a bitterness flashed in the depths of Jiang Shang's eyes.
He just wants to save Taoism, why is it so difficult, as if the whole world is stopping him!
"Come on."
"Subordinates are here."
"Call Li Yuanba over immediately."
"promise."
"When Yuanba arrives, I will call Li Chunfeng and Li Si to see me."
"promise."
"After the two of them arrived, they immediately ordered the battalion commanders not to step out of the barracks without my order."
"promise."
When Jiang Shang was thinking deeply, Li Shimin issued three orders in a row, and each one contained deep meaning.
Li Yuanba was called because he realized that his current situation was not safe.
Summoning Li Chunfeng and Li Si was naturally to strike first.
If Li Chunfeng is a traitor, even with Li Yuanba who is capable of crowning the world, he is not afraid of Li Chunfeng, a great master.
As for not allowing the soldiers of each battalion to leave the camp, it was to distinguish who turned to Daqin, and those who were restless or stepped out of the barracks must be traitors.
At this moment, Li Shimin seemed to have returned to the past and turned back into the wise and mighty King Tang, but it was too late after all.
